Painful Erection in Men with Sickle Cell Disease

Males with sickle cell disease may experience a pain crisis in the penis, called priapism. A sustained, painful erection should be managed by:

  • drinking fluids
  • application of heat
  • pain medicines as necessary

If an erection lasts longer than 2 hours, please contact your medical provider immediately; long-term damage of the penis may occur for priapism lasting longer than 4 hours.
